Gilbert Arenas May Miss Season Opener

Flip Saunders says he has no clue if the banged Gil will be physically fit to suit up for the Wizards to start the season. From the WaPo: “Gilbert Arenas missed his second day of practice on Monday with soreness right ankle and Coach Flip Saunders said he was unsure if he would have the three-time all-star available for the season opener on Thursday in Orlando. Arenas first developed the injury during training camp. He was forced to miss the last two days, including an open scrimmage, before returning to play the first three preseason games. Arenas aggravated the ankle injury last Friday when he returned after missing the previous week with a strained right groin. ‘He’s got soreness in his ankle, a little bit of fluid,’ Saunders said. ‘It’s kind of day to day. Kind of wait to see how it is.’ When asked what his ‘gut’ told him about Thursday, Saunders joked, ‘We’re going down there. We’re going down there Tuesday, playing Thursday.’ Pressed specifically about Arenas, Saunders said, ‘I have no idea if he’s going to be ready or not ready.’ Arenas played just three minutes in the last four preseason games, so Saunders said not having Arenas doesn’t make it any tougher on the team to prepare for the Magic. ‘Not really, we’ve prepared, we’ve played a lot without him,’ Saunders said. ‘So, we’d love to have him. If we don’t have him, I still think we can go out there and be effective.'”
